Transaction 7610374f7cc9fd0922f62963f40b449ec6b1a0342a40d0addc231053f43c3334
1 Input
1 Output
-
7610374f7cc9fd0922f62963f40b449ec6b1a0342a40d0addc231053f43c3334:0
- value
- 2706606
- script pubkey
- OP_0 OP_PUSHBYTES_20 cf4395018bb21945459d2b1be18d57e9a561c5bf
- address
- bc1qeape2qvtkgv523va9vd7rr2haxjkr3dlaqmvph